With the improvement of our country's requirements for the development of ecological civilization, as well as the further enhancement of our country's urban motorization level, highway sanitation is naturally in a critical positionintheconstruction of ecological civilization. Therefore, this study applies robotics-related technology to develop an intelligent garbage inspection robot that can intelligently avoid vehicles on highways and automatically identify and pickupgarbage. The robot uses STM32 microcontroller as the main controller, FPGA chip to identify and locate the garbage, and Raspberry Pi to realize the automatic navigation system, which applies ROS and deep learning technology tomakethe robot efficiently clean up and recycle the garbage, and at the same time, ensure the safety of the operationonthehighway. This study will provide certain value for the development of highway garbage cleaning robots.
